FIGHTING IN ASIA MINOR.
GREEK CLAIMS DENIED. ft (By Cable—Press Association—Copyright.) (Australian and N.2. Cable Association.) (Eeceived April Ist, 7.55 p.m.) LONDON, April 1. Turkish reports from Constantinople deny that the (Greeks have' captured Eskishehr. They declare that the Greeks have been seriously checked. The latest Athens reports state that "desperate fighting continues before Eskishehr," and that the Turks are attempting to arrest the Greek advance, pending the removal of material. The fall of the town is considered imminent.
